Dear 71ModelJ, I'm guessing you are waiting for the 69-77 GP Catalog, right..? Thanks to the wonderful folks at the US Post office, there is a minumum requirement for the bulk mailings. This particular catalog needs a count of 118 to allow us to mail them out. We do not mail them out like the GTO or FB catalogs because there isn't that amount requests. Do me a favor and tell all your GP buddies to call and request one. That'll speed up the mailings. Also, if you want, you can download the catalog in the meantime and browse that way. If you do see something for your GP, you can always call in and order it over the phone, then request a catalog to be inserted into the package. Hopefully that clears things up. I can understand that it is frustrating waiting several weeks for us to send you a FREE catalog. We want you and everyone else who requests a catalog to have a copy.

However the cost to bulk-mail our catalogs is just under half the cost to send them std USPS. Considering that we send out thousands of catalogs each year, the annual cost difference is substantial. So that has been our trade-off for years, if you want one of our catalogs sent to you for FREE, it needs to be sent bulk-mail. If you do not want to wait for our next mailing, we'll be happy to send you a catalog std USPS (usually the next business-day) if you pay the shipping.

I'm sorry if your extended wait for a FREE catalog means that you don't want to do business with us. We have tried to provide alternate FREE ways to access the listing of our inventory (ie. the PDF copy of the catalog posted online, our Online Ordering system and staff that answer phone, email and forums questions).

Additionally, we should have enough catalog requests to send out a bulkmailing for each of our 3 Pontiac catalogs next week. All of you who submitted a request for a FREE catalog since our last mailing will be included in next weeks mailing.
